#77962c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#77962c is composed of 46.7% red, 58.8%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 77.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.6% and a lightness of 38%. #77962c color hex could be obtained by blending #eeff58 with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#77962c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#77962c has RGB values of R:119, G:150,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.71,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 7837228.

Shades and Tints of #77962c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0e04 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#77962c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616260 is the less saturated color, while #86bb07 is the most saturated one.
